Captopril is an angiotensin-converting enzyme (ACE) inhibitor that inhibits the conversion of angiotensin I to angiotensin II, resulting in vasodilation and decreased aldosterone secretion. Hydrochlorothiazide is a thiazide diuretic that inhibits the Na+/Cl- cotransporter in the distal convoluted tubule, increasing excretion of sodium and water.
Thiazide diuretic that inhibits the Na+/Cl- symporter in the distal convoluted tubule, reducing sodium and chloride reabsorption, leading to increased diuresis and vasodilation.
